(e) (3-4 points) Implement tilted rectangles (either unfilled, filled
or both). One nice way is to establish an anchor point, then
rubberband a line from the anchor point which forms the base of the
rectangle, clicking ends that rubberbanding and starts a new rubber
line that is constrained to be perpendicular to the base. A final
click fixes the perpendicular line and establishes the rectangle.
(f) (4 points) Implement tilted ellipses. This is similar to tilted
rectangles, except that the ellipses have to be approximated by
polygons and filled ellipses are approximated by filled polygons.
